Amid tight security, a floor test was held today in the Uttarakhand Assembly to ascertain whether ousted Congress chief minister Harish Rawat still enjoys a majority in the House. The former chief minister is said to have got the vote of 33 of the 61 MLAs. A BJP lawmaker said only 28 MLAs voted for the BJP in the 61-member House. (PTI)See more of :

The Supreme Court on Tuesday lifted the ban on diesel taxis with all-India tourist permit and allowed them to resume operations in NCR till their permit expires - Photogallery
The Supreme Court on Tuesday lifted the ban on diesel taxis with all-India tourist permit and allowed them to resume operations in NCR till their permit expires. The top court also ruled that no new diesel taxis with all-India tourist permit would be allowed to do point to point service within the NCR. (BCCL)See more of :
